Wellcome Images images@wellcome.ac.uk http://wellcomeimages.org Page of poetry from 'News from the Dead', a book of poetry about Anne Greene who was executed at Oxford and afterwards revived. Printed text 1651 Newes from the dead. Or A true and exact narration of the miraculous deliverance of Anne Greene, who being executed at Oxford Decemb. 14. 1650. afterwards revived; and by the care of certain hysitians [!] there, is now perfectly recovered. Together with the manner of her suffering, and the particular meanes used for her recovery. Written by a schollar in Oxford for the satisfaction of a friend, who desired to be informed concerning the truth of the businesse. Whereunto are added certain poems, casually written upon that subject. The second impression with additions.
